📍 Where is Abisena Ubud Located?
Abisena Ubud is nestled in the quiet village of Keliki, just 15 minutes north of Ubud’s bustling center. Surrounded by emerald-green rice terraces, tropical jungle, and the gentle flow of the river below, the resort offers a secluded escape while remaining close to Bali’s cultural heart.
Ubud itself is known as the artistic and spiritual soul of Bali — a place where sacred temples, traditional crafts, and holistic healing thrive amidst nature. The setting of Abisena Ubud feels worlds away from the crowds, yet provides easy access to popular sites like the Tegallalang Rice Terraces, Campuhan Ridge Walk, and Ubud Palace.

✈️ How to Travel to Abisena Ubud
Reaching Abisena Ubud is simple and scenic:
By Air: Fly into Ngurah Rai International Airport (DPS) in Denpasar, Bali’s main airport, which is about 1.5 to 2 hours by car from the resort, depending on traffic. You can find the best flights to Bali HERE.
By Car: From central Ubud, Abisena Ubud is just a 15-minute drive north, making it easily accessible for day trips and cultural explorations.
Hotel Transfer: The resort can arrange private transfers upon request, ensuring a smooth and comfortable arrival directly to your villa.
Whether you arrive by taxi, scooter, or private car, the final stretch to Abisena winds through rice fields and traditional villages — offering a beautiful first glimpse of the tranquility that awaits.

Balinese Cooking Class
Our cooking class at Abisena Ubud was one of the most enriching and heartwarming experiences of our stay. Set in an airy pavilion surrounded by tropical greenery, the class was a true celebration of Balinese culinary tradition and community.
Guided by a local chef with a passion for storytelling, we learned to prepare three traditional dishes that are often made in Balinese homes and temple ceremonies. First, we created a fragrant Balinese chicken soup (Soto Ayam) — a comforting blend of shredded chicken, lemongrass, kaffir lime, turmeric, and fresh herbs that instantly awakened the senses.
Next, we rolled up our sleeves to make Sate Lilit, a Balinese specialty made with minced tuna, shredded coconut, and a rich mix of local spices. The mixture was carefully wrapped around lemongrass sticks and grilled to smoky perfection. Shaping each skewer by hand made us appreciate the skill and care that goes into every bite.
For dessert, we prepared sweet bananas coated in pandan flour, gently steamed until soft and chewy. The result was a vibrant green treat with floral notes and a nostalgic charm that reminded us of local street snacks.
What made the class truly special wasn’t just the delicious food — it was the process: the grounding rhythm of chopping herbs, the fragrant steam rising from simmering pots, the laughter and connection around the shared table. We left not only with full stomachs but with a deeper appreciation for the ritual, symbolism, and soul embedded in Balinese cooking.

Cultural Village Walk & Herbal Workshop
Our guided walk through the nearby village was an eye-opening journey into everyday Balinese life. We wandered past rice paddies, temples, and family compounds, stopping to learn about ceremonial customs, traditional architecture, and medicinal plants used by locals.
After the walk, we participated in a Balinese Herbal Workshop, where we crafted our own healing balms using ginger, turmeric, clove, and coconut oil. The instructor explained how each herb affects energy flow and physical well-being, sharing knowledge passed down through generations. The process was hands-on, aromatic, and deeply enriching.

Tegallalang Rice Terraces
Just a short drive from the resort, these world-famous stepped rice fields are a must-see. The vibrant green landscapes and traditional subak irrigation system reflect the harmony between Balinese agriculture and spirituality.
Ubud Palace (Puri Saren Agung)
Located in the heart of Ubud, this historic royal residence offers a glimpse into Bali’s royal past and is still used for ceremonial events and nightly dance performances.
Sacred Monkey Forest Sanctuary
A mystical blend of nature and culture, this jungle sanctuary is home to hundreds of long-tailed macaques and ancient temple ruins hidden beneath the forest canopy.
Campuhan Ridge Walk
For those seeking a scenic stroll, the Campuhan Ridge Walk offers sweeping views over lush valleys and quiet trails that wind through the countryside—ideal for early morning reflections.
Ubud Art Market
Perfect for souvenir hunting, the market features handcrafted items such as batik fabrics, wooden carvings, and silver jewelry made by local artisans.
